Description

Use the @endo/immutable-arraybuffer ponyfill directly, rather than the shim @endo/immutable-arraybuffer/shim.js, to provide objects that act like the immutable ArrayBuffers that would result from the transferToImmutable proposal.

Recognize these objects, when also frozen, as the new pass-style byteArray. Add a branch for each of the dispatches on pass-style that must now understand byte-arrays as well. As of this PR, many of those additional branches are stubbed out with "not yet implemented" errors as placeholders.

Security Considerations

Does correctly enforce immutability. But by depending only on the ponyfill rather than the shim, this PR inherits the eval twin problem of the ponyfill. Each instantiation of passStyleOf will only recognize the byte-arrays from the instantiation of @endo/pass-style that made that byte-array. For environment that, for example, use the passStyleOf endowed to them by liveslots, liveslots will also need to endow them with the corresponding byte-array maker.

In theory, this is not much worse than the need to co-endow passStyleOf and Proxy, so that passStyleOf can reject apparent copy structures that are also proxies.

Scaling Considerations

The underlying ponyfill implementation helps us handle bulk binary data in a largely no-copy or minimal-copy manner.

Documentation Considerations

Will add a new pass-style, so everywhere we enumerate all the pass-styles, we'll need to add byte-array.

Compatibility Considerations

Old code that dispatched only on the pass-styles it knew about will not correctly handle passables that contain byte-arrays.

## Description

#2414  by itself does not work on Node 18 and Node 20 because
- those platforms do not have `Array.prototype.transfer`, so #2414 must
use `structuredClone` instead
- `structuredClone` does exist on Node >= 18, so it should be on
supported platforms (though see #2418 ). However, `structuredClone`
itself is dangerous and so must not be added to the shared intrinsics.
As a result, in #2414 , when `@endo/pass-style` is initialized in a
created compartment, it fails to find either `Array.prototype.transfer`
and `structuredClone

To solve this, @kriskowal suggested that we also shim
`Array.prototype.transfer` if needed during `lockdown`, along with other
repairs. We are avoiding similarly shimming
`Array.prototype.transferToImmutable` because it is not yet standard.
But `Array.prototype.transfer` is standard, and so `lockdown` can
globally shim it before hardening the shared intrinsics.

This PR implements @kriskowal 's suggestion.

### Compatibility and Upgrade Considerations

On platforms with neither `Array.prototype.transfer` nor a global
`structuredClone`, the ses-shim will *currently* not install an
emulation of `Array.prototype.transfer`. However, once we verify that
endo is not intended to support platforms without both, we may change
lockdown to throw, failing to lock down.
